I. Definition and Functions

Steel plate protective shields are specifically designed for machine tool guideways, primarily used to prevent chips, dust, coolant, and other foreign matter from entering the mechanical interior, while also reducing external corrosion and friction damage to precision components such as the guideways. Their core functions include:

Protective Function: Blocks metal shavings, hot iron fragments, and other harmful substances to prevent guide rail damage or rubber strip wear.

Safety Assurance: Minimize risks of blade detachment and coolant splashes, ensuring safe operation.

Maintain Precision: Minimize the impact of mechanical vibrations and external factors on processing accuracy, extending the lifespan of machine tools.

II. Material and Structure

Material: Generally formed from 2-3mm thick high-strength steel plate by cold rolling, with stainless steel used in some applications. The surface is polished to enhance wear and corrosion resistance.

Structure Composition: Main Steel Plate: Responsible for primary protection and also serves as a heat dissipation function.

Frame and Mounting Assembly: Welded or bolted connections ensure a tight fit between the guard and the equipment.

Sealed Design: Some models are topped with stainless steel plates over the sealing strips, providing dual protection to enhance durability.

III. Core Features

High strength and wear resistance: Suitable for high-speed motion conditions, operates smoothly with no noise.

‌Adjustable Feature: Automatically adjusts length to cover various stroke tracks (such as lathe, boring machine), supports customized design.‌

‌Sealability: Effectively blocks dust, moisture, and corrosive gases, protecting internal mechanical components._

Parallel opening and closing structure: Multi-section guards synchronize expansion and contraction, preventing disconnection or impact, enhancing service life.

Section 4: Applicable Scenarios

Machine Tool Type: Widely used for track protection on various machine tools such as horizontal, vertical, and inclined ones, including milling machines, grinding machines, and drilling machines.

Industrial Environment: Suitable for complex working conditions with high temperatures, abundant debris, and strong corrosive gases.

5. Usage and Maintenance

Installation Requirements: Must match machine tool dimensions and ensure secure fixation.

Regular Maintenance: Clean surface debris, inspect the integrity of seals and fasteners, and promptly replace any damaged parts.

‌Caution Notes: Avoid deformation of the protective cover that may affect coverage, and pay attention to heat dissipation to prevent equipment overheating.‌
